These Arizona Diamondbacks are no desert mirage, and the Chicago Cubs are on the brink of despair once again. Rookie Chris Young hit a three-run homer and Stephen Drew tripled in two more in an 8-4 victory Thursday night that put the Diamondbacks ahead 2-0 in the best-of-five NL division series.
